Robertson Recruitment are currently recruiting for an experienced and reliable Forklift Driver to join a busy and growing logistics operation in Leicester. This is a fantastic opportunity to secure a permanent position with a well-established business offering long-term stability and career progression.

As a Forklift Driver, you will play a key role in the day-to-day warehouse and distribution operation, ensuring goods are handled safely, efficiently, and accurately.

Working hours: Monday to Friday 07:30am - 16:00pm

Key Responsibilities:

  • Loading and unloading vehicles safely and efficiently.
  • Moving stock and materials throughout the warehouse using a forklift truck.
  • Picking, packing, and preparing orders for dispatch.
  • Carrying out stock movements and inventory checks.
  • Ensuring all goods are stored correctly and safely.
  • Completing relevant paperwork and warehouse documentation.
  • Adhering to all health and safety procedures at all times.
  • Supporting the wider warehouse and logistics team as required.

The Ideal Candidate:

  • Holds a Counterbalance Forklift Licence.
  • Previous experience working within a warehouse, logistics, or freight environment.
  • Strong understanding of warehouse health and safety procedures.
  • Reliable, hardworking, and able to work independently.
  • Good attention to detail and organisational skills.
  • Flexible approach and positive attitude towards work.
